Editor

(n) /ˈedɪtə(r)/
Editor

Meaning

A person who is in charge of and determines the final content of a newspaper, magazine, or multi-author book.

Pronunciation

UK ˈedɪtə(r)

US ˈedɪtər

Example Sentences

  • [Bloomberg] launched [Bloomberg] Business News, later [Bloomberg] News, in 1990, with [Matthew Winkler] as editor-in-chief.
